Hemiorion denotes the limited interval during which silence came to be in heaven when the seventh seal was opened.
Its sole attested use marks the duration of the silence that came to be in heaven when the seventh seal was opened.

Duration of silence in heaven · dominant
In Revelation 8:1, the accusative singular neuter form specifies the duration connected with silence coming to be in heaven after the seventh seal was opened; the APB renders the clause "silence came to be in heaven for about half an hour."
In the Anselm Project Bible: In Revelation 8:1, the APB presents the term within the duration phrase "for about half an hour." This reflects the clause's presentation rather than a strict token-level rendering.
